[all-commits] [llvm/llvm-project] 2af95a: [X86] Promote 16-bit CTTZ_ZERO_UNDEF to 32-bit var...
Dávid Bolvanský via All-commits
all-commits at lists.llvm.org
Fri Apr 30 15:42:37 PDT 2021
Branch: refs/heads/main
Home: https://github.com/llvm/llvm-project
Commit: 2af95a527580333940333c532679356d99b88e3d
https://github.com/llvm/llvm-project/commit/2af95a527580333940333c532679356d99b88e3d
Author: Dávid Bolvanský <david.bolvansky at gmail.com>
Date: 2021-05-01 (Sat, 01 May 2021)
Changed paths:
M llvm/lib/Target/X86/X86ISelLowering.cpp
M llvm/test/CodeGen/X86/clz.ll
Log Message:
-----------
[X86] Promote 16-bit CTTZ_ZERO_UNDEF to 32-bit variant
Related to PR50172.
Protects us against regressions after we will start doing cttz(zext(x)) -> zext(cttz(x)) transformation in the middle-end.
Reviewed By: craig.topper
Differential Revision: https://reviews.llvm.org/D101662
More information about the All-commits
mailing list